Neot Peres is one of Haifa’s newest, most modern, and fastest‑growing neighborhoods. Located in the southern part of the city, it sits next to Haifa Mall, the MATAM high‑tech park (the largest tech hub in northern Israel), the University of Haifa, and major transportation routes.
The neighborhood was developed as part of Haifa’s large‑scale urban expansion and has quickly become a magnet for young families, professionals, tech workers, and investors. Neot Peres is characterized by modern architecture, new residential complexes, strong infrastructure, and a high quality of life.

Average Property Prices
Based on recent market data and transactions:
| Property Type | Average Price |
| 3 rooms | ₪1,950,000–2,500,000 |
| 4 rooms | ₪2,500,000–3,300,000 |
| 5 rooms | ₪3,300,000–4,200,000 |
| New construction | ₪3,800,000–5,200,000 |
| Penthouses | ₪5,500,000–8,000,000 |
| Townhouses / private homes (rare) | ₪5,000,000–10,000,000 |
Price per square meter
17,000–23,000 ₪ — among the highest for newly developed neighborhoods in Haifa.
